Distributed Spectrum

Distributed Spectrum is a venture-backed defense technology company based in New York, founded in 2020. The company specializes in developing advanced software and sensors that leverage machine learning and embedded systems to autonomously detect, identify, and map critical radio signals in real time. Their edge AI technology enables users to sense and respond to threats—such as tactical radios, GPS jammers, and drones—without the need for expensive hardware or specialized expertise. Distributed Spectrum’s solutions are designed to be deployed anywhere, creating a vast detection mesh that enhances situational awareness for defense and security missions.
